Applications Engineer - Assembly tools & equipment
1000 Brown Rd, Auburn Hills, MI 48326 Auburn Hills, MI 48326 US | Work from home flexibility TELECOMMUTE US
Job Description
We are currently searching for an Applications Engineer with automation experience that enjoys customer interaction and solving problems. This is a contract-to-direct opportunity with our customer in the Auburn Hills area.
- Interact with cross-functional team members from Engineering, Supply Chain Management, Project Management, Customer Service, Manufacturing, and Commissioning to solicit input and buy into proposals
- Experience working with industrial trades contractors (i.e., piping, electrical, etc.)
- Operate in a collaborative Sales/Estimating team
- Ability to handle multiple tasks, sow analysis, pursuit estimates, and proposal drafts
- Intermediate travel (25%) to meet customers, support all proposal activities with technical and commercial content, technical recommendations, and process analysis
- Obtain external quotes from the vendor base and find new support sources
- Develop and generate solutions using technology (products) and process knowledge in Dispense / Paint, Press & Polymers, Powertrain and BiW
- Compute costs by analyzing labor, material, and time requirements
Job Requirements
Qualifications:
- At least five years of experience working with assembly tools/equipment (Final Assembly, General Assembly, BiW Assembly, Powertrain Assembly)
- Knowledge in Dispense / Paint, Press & Polymers, Powertrain and BiW a plus
- Experience with Excel (specifically pivot tables, tracing back formulas, and the VLOOKUP function)
- Interaction with customers on programs
- Experience working with structural steel is helpful but not required
